- •Что влияет описание doctype в начале документа?
- •Каких бинарных операторов нет в javascript?
- •Сколько параметров можно передать функции ?
- •Какие варианты правильно объявляют переменную для f, возвращающей сумму двух аргументов ?
- •Как правильно вывести приветствие через 5 секунд после запуска скрипта ?
-
Какие конструкции для циклов есть в javascript?
Ответы
Правильный ответ
Ваш ответ
Только две: for и while.
Только одна: for
Три: for, while и do...while.
-
В каком случае из перечисленных событие не попадет на обработку javascript?
Ответы
Правильный ответ
Ваш ответ
Если в момент его наступления обрабатывается другое событие
Если страничка просматривается локально, т.е offline
Только если javascript отключен
-
Что делает код:
break me;
Ответы
Правильный ответ
Ваш ответ
Ломает интерпретатор javascript
Выходит из текущего блока цикла или switch на метку "me"
Выдает ошибку
В разных браузерах по-разному
-
Сколько параметров можно передать функции ?
Ответы
Правильный ответ
Ваш ответ
Ровно столько, сколько указано в определении функции
Сколько указано в определении функции или меньше
Сколько указано в определении функции или больше
Любое количество
-
Верно ли следующее утверждение: Любое содержимое тэга script нужно обязательно заключать в специальную секцию <![CDATA[...]]>, чтобы документ соответствовал стандарту XHTML 1.0 ?
Ответы
Правильный ответ
Ваш ответ
Да
Нет
-
Верно ли следующее утверждение: Содержимое тэга script нужно заключать в комментарии <!-- .. -->, чтобы браузеры, которые не поддерживают javascript, работали корректно ?
Ответы
Правильный ответ
Ваш ответ
Да
Нет
-
Какие из этих вызовов корректно бросят исключение ?
Ответы
Правильный ответ
Ваш ответ
throw "Ошибка"
throw new Error("Ошибка")
throw { message: "Ошибка" }
throw Error("Ошибка")
Ни один
-
Какие варианты правильно объявляют переменную для f, возвращающей сумму двух аргументов ?
Ответы
Правильный ответ
Ваш ответ
var f = function(a,b) { return a+b }
var f = new Function('a,b', 'return a+b')
var f = new Function('a', 'b', 'return a+b')
Никакие.
-
Как правильно вывести приветствие через 5 секунд после запуска скрипта ?
Ответы
Правильный ответ
Ваш ответ
sleep(5); alert("Привет!");
sleep(5000); alert("Привет!");
setTimeout('alert("Привет!")', 5000);
setTimeout(function() {alert("Привет!")}, 5000);
setTimeout(function() {alert("Привет!")}, 5);
-
Что такое ECMAScript?
Ответы
Правильный ответ
Ваш ответ
Новый язык программирования
Переработанная реализация Javascript
Спецификация языка Javascript
-
Можно ли через javascript подключить внешний js-файл, отсутствующий на странице?
Ответы
Правильный ответ
Ваш ответ
Да, но только один раз
Да, но только до загрузки страницы
Да, сколько угодно файлов когда угодно
-
Можно ли в скрипте перевести посетителя на другую страницу сайта?
Ответы
Правильный ответ
Ваш ответ
Да, куда угодно
Да, но только в рамках текущего сайта
Нет, нельзя